Transaction 144d77022ff16453294b7ec399b81bf7ea4fb3da5f1d6b58fa106f0e0cbdd0fa

1 Input
2 Outputs
  • 144d77022ff16453294b7ec399b81bf7ea4fb3da5f1d6b58fa106f0e0cbdd0fa:0
  • value  41890474302
    address  17FYgMFczjxNEerMgm2hCCZGyHuaCNLMy5
  • 144d77022ff16453294b7ec399b81bf7ea4fb3da5f1d6b58fa106f0e0cbdd0fa:1
  • value  140987382
    address  1Hd5zA5YJ348p4iaDHnF1dBw4TXPnxyV2B